What is a remote Blazor developer?

A Remote Blazor Developer is a software engineer who specializes in building interactive web applications using Blazor, a framework from Microsoft that allows developers to use C# and .NET for client-side web development. Working remotely, these developers collaborate with teams and clients from various locations, often using communication and project management tools online. Their responsibilities typically include designing, coding, testing, and maintaining web applications, as well as troubleshooting issues and implementing new features. Remote Blazor Developers need strong skills in C#, .NET, web technologies, and experience with distributed work environments.

How do remote Blazor developers typically collaborate with cross-functional teams while working from different locations?

Remote Blazor Developers often work closely with UI/UX designers, backend engineers, and project managers using a variety of collaboration tools such as Slack, Microsoft Teams, and Azure DevOps. Regular virtual meetings, code reviews, and shared repositories help ensure everyone stays aligned on project goals and timelines. Effective communication and proactive status updates are crucial, as team members may be in different time zones. Building strong documentation habits and participating in sprint planning sessions also support seamless collaboration and project success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ote Blazor develop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Blazor Developer, you need strong proficiency in C#, .NET, and web development fundamentals, along with experience building interactive web applications using Blazor. Familiarity with tools like Visual Studio, Git, Azure DevOps, and knowledge of RESTful APIs or SignalR is typically required. Excellent problem-solving abilities, self-motivation, and effective remote communication skills set standout candidates apart. These competencies ensure the delivery of robust, scalable web apps while collaborating efficiently in distributed teams.

What is the difference between Remote Blazor Developer vs Remote ASP.NET Developer?

AspectRemote Blazor DeveloperRemote ASP.NET Developer
Required SkillsProficiency in Blazor, C#, .NET Core, WebAssemblyProficiency in ASP.NET, C#, .NET Framework/Core, Web API
Work EnvironmentDevelops interactive web UIs using Blazor in remote settingsBuilds web applications using ASP.NET in remote or on-site settings
Industry UsageUsed in modern web app development, especially with .NET CoreWidely used for enterprise web applications and APIs
Certifications.NET certifications, Blazor-specific training.NET certifications, ASP.NET training

While both roles involve .NET technologies and remote work, a Remote Blazor Developer specializes in building interactive web UIs with Blazor, whereas a Remote ASP.NET Developer focuses on developing web applications and APIs using ASP.NET. The choice depends on the specific project needs and technical focus.
